L-Orizzont speaks to Alex Caruana from the Malta Gay Rights Movement who said that aggression against transgender people are underreported.  The paper spoke to the MGRM following an attack on a transgender woman in Msida this week.

L-Orizzont says that Malta is one of 12 EU countries that require a year of abstinence before gay men can donate blood. The paper says that many people raised questions over whether the period announced by the Health Minister was too long.
